Overview
Established in 1989, the Institut Catholique de Yaoundé (Catholic Institute of Yaounde) is a non-profit private higher education institution located in the metropolis of Yaoundé (population range of 1,000,000-5,000,000 inhabitants), Centre Region.
Officially recognized by the Ministère de l'Enseignement Supérieur, Cameroun (Ministry of Higher Education of Cameroon), Institut Catholique de Yaoundé (ICY) is a very small-sized coeducational Cameroonian higher education institution formally affiliated with the Christian-Catholic religion. Institut Catholique de Yaoundé (ICY) offers courses and programs leading to officially recognized higher education degrees such as bachelor's degrees in several areas of study.
ICY also provides several academic and non-academic facilities and services to students including a library, as well as administrative services.

Academic Structures
Institut Catholique de Yaoundé's academic backbone. Endowed schools (named after donors) may differ from general units in funding levels, scholarships available, and curriculum focus.
Unit 5 items
- Faculty of Philosophy
- Faculty of Social Sciences and Management
- Faculty of Theology
- The Advanced School of Nursing
- The Canon Law Department
